Output 25643249428fa30ac5445110a58664a03c3793d6469ac36b51949c7a09a7793e:0

value
25881942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ab03d927fa50ecd789f68b6a8d2f6e9bf0efd96f OP_EQUAL
address
3HHG5jEYzdz6RhbDvtPsDsztfxMsCifrE1
transaction
25643249428fa30ac5445110a58664a03c3793d6469ac36b51949c7a09a7793e
spent
true